Officially.. Bruno Lagg as coach of Wolverhampton FC


Wolverhampton has officially announced the appointment of former Benfica coach Bruno Lagg as technical director for Wolves, succeeding his compatriot Nuno Santo.


And according to what was published by the official website of the Wolverhampton team on the Internet, that Bruno Lagg was appointed as a coach for Wolves, starting from the 2021-2022 season, to succeed Nuno Santo, who left the team with the season ending 2020-2021.


Wolverhampton Wolverhampton finished the English Premier League season in 13th place with 45 points.


New Wolverhampton coach Bruno Lagg commented, "First of all, I am very happy. It's a big opportunity. I am very happy to be back in this country, and to be the manager of a great team.


He added, “It is a team and a club that wants to make history and a chance to compete in the Premier League. Therefore, I am happy, excited and have a great ambition to do great things for this club.”
